A bag contains 5 white marbles, 4 black marbles, and 1 red marbles. Find the probability of picking a red marble?

Respuesta :

aaaaa10 aaaaa10
  • 28-07-2016
There are 10 marbles total.

Since there's only one red, the chance of getting a red marble is [tex] \frac{1}{10} [/tex]
